The medical and care staff are highly trained and the Home is exceptionally well equipped. After a full assessment, our nursing and therapy teams in consultation with the individual and their carers (if appropriate), will develop a care plan. Nursing and social care is available for a wide range of medical conditions and physical disabilities. The Home is able to provide special diets to meet with a wide variety of needs. We are able to provide respite care for applicants for a short stay, normally of two weeks duration (subject to availability), to give their carers a break. Our qualified staff will be happy to discuss specific needs and of course, all social activities are available to respite care residents.

Broughton House makes every effort to meet the religious and dietary needs of all residents from whatever cultural or ethnic background. Regular interdenominational services are held in the Home, as well as the Annual Anniversary Service, Remembrance Sunday and Christmas Day Service, which are well attended by residents and supporters of the Home. |
